I'm hoping both weapons cover different engagement ranges. I'd like the BR to be Close to Midrange (although not OP vs the sandbox in close range) and for the DMR to be Mid to Longrange. Both should have approximately the same average killtime.

I'm probably missing something about what you're saying here, but how do similar average kill times and different ranges work out? Say we assume a perfect kill (be that 4, 5 shot or whatever) at optimal range (close to mid range as you say) for the BR to take 2 seconds, and the same for a DMR at longer range. How is there a way to make the DMR less effective at the BRs range? Without this, the longer range weapon becomes dominant and the other redundant as the long range one will still be just as effective at short range.
